Submarine Sandwiches

Prep: 10 min Cook: 20 min Cuisine: American

Enjoy hearty submarine sandwiches featuring warm, flavorful bread filled with your choice of meat, fresh lettuce and tomato, perfect for casual gatherings or quick lunches.

Be the first to rate this recipe

Ingredients

  • 6 sourdough loaves or French bread loaves
  • Italian dressing mix
  • ham or turkey (meat of your choice)
  • lettuce
  • tomato

Instructions

  1. Cut the loaves of bread in half lengthwise.
  2. Brush the bread with prepared Italian dressing mix.
  3. Heat the bread in a warm oven on a cookie sheet for 15 to 20 minutes.
  4. Layer the meat, lettuce, tomato, and cheese on the warm bread.
  5. Wrap each sandwich in foil individually.
  6. Bake at 350°F for 15 to 20 minutes.

Storage & Reheating

To store leftovers, wrap each sandwich tightly in plastic wrap or aluminum foil and place them in the refrigerator. They can be refrigerated for up to 3 days. To reheat, unwrap the sandwiches and place them in a preheated oven at 350°F for about 10-15 minutes, or until warmed through. This method keeps the bread crisp.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I make these sandwiches ahead of time?

Yes, you can prepare the sandwiches a few hours in advance. Assemble them without heating and wrap them tightly. Store them in the refrigerator, then bake just before serving. This allows for flavors to meld while ensuring they stay fresh and delicious.

What type of bread works best for submarine sandwiches?

Sourdough and French bread are excellent choices due to their sturdy crusts and soft interiors, which hold up well against fillings. You can also try hoagie rolls or ciabatta if you prefer a different texture or flavor.
